*** Final Report *** *** Pratt will have a cow and bred heifer special sale next Monday November 22 *** *** Pratt will not have a sale next Thursday November 25 for Thanksgiving break *** Compared to 2 weeks ago, feeder steers 800 lb to 950 lb sold 6.00 higher. Steers 650 lb to 800 lb sold steady to 2.00 lower. Steer calves 400 lb to 650 lb sold 5.00 to 6.00 higher. Feeder heifers 400 lb to 975 lb sold 7.00 to 10.00 higher. Demand was good. Slaughter cows sold steady. Slaughter bulls sold 5.00 lower.

What does "Medium and Large 1" mean?

USDA feeder grades describe frame size and muscle thickness, not quality of the individual animal. "Medium and Large" is the frame score; the number is muscle (1 = heaviest muscled). "Medium and Large 1–2" pens mix both muscle scores — common across the Southeast.

What is $/cwt?

Dollars per hundredweight — per 100 lb of animal. A 500-lb calf at $450/cwt brings 5 × $450 = $2,250. Lighter cattle usually bring more per cwt but less per head.

Why are some prices per head?

Bred cows, cow-calf pairs, and some replacement classes sell by the head, not by weight. We show those exactly as USDA reports them — a $/head figure is never converted into $/cwt on this site.
